Глобальная переменная в модуле startup
unsigned mdriver_max;
Глобальная переменная mdriver_max доступна в startup в файле mdriver_max.c
. Поскольку существенная часть времени исполнения startup затрачивается на копирование образа ОС с носителя (например, flash-памяти) в RAM, значение переменной соответствует объему данных (в байтах), которые должны быть скопированы между итерациями функции-обработчика минидрайвера. Вам может потребоваться модифицировать это значение в соответствии с временными требованиями драйвера.
Пример объявления переменной:
unsigned mdriver_max = KILO( 16 );
ЗОСРВ «Нейтрино»
struct mdriver_entry, mdriver_add()
Предыдущий раздел: перейти